php应该搭配什么数据库

worktile 其他 80

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    当使用PHP开发Web应用程序时,有几种常见的数据库可以与PHP搭配使用。以下是几种常见的数据库选择:

    1. MySQL:MySQL是一种流行的开源关系型数据库管理系统(RDBMS),与PHP集成非常好。PHP和MySQL之间的兼容性很好,有丰富的文档和社区支持。使用MySQL可以轻松地处理大量的数据,具有高性能和可靠性。

    2. PostgreSQL:PostgreSQL是另一种流行的开源关系型数据库,也可以与PHP进行集成。它提供了许多高级功能,如支持复杂的查询,事务处理和并发控制。如果您的项目需要处理复杂的数据结构和查询,PostgreSQL可能是一个不错的选择。

    3. SQLite:SQLite是一种嵌入式关系型数据库,适用于小型项目或需要轻量级数据库的应用程序。与MySQL或PostgreSQL不同,SQLite不需要独立的服务器进程,而是将数据库存储在应用程序的本地文件中。这使得SQLite易于部署和管理,并且对于具有较少并发访问需求的应用程序来说是一个很好的选择。

    4. MongoDB:如果您的应用程序需要处理大量非结构化数据,或者需要进行高度的可伸缩性和灵活性,那么MongoDB可能是一个不错的选择。MongoDB是一种面向文档的NoSQL数据库,使用JSON样式的文档存储数据。与PHP一起使用MongoDB可以提供快速的读写性能和灵活的数据模型。

    5. Redis:Redis是一种内存数据存储系统,也可以与PHP集成。它支持多种数据结构,如字符串,哈希,列表和集合,并提供了快速的读写性能。Redis通常用于缓存和会话管理等方面,可以提高应用程序的性能和可扩展性。

    除了上述数据库之外,还有其他一些选择,如Oracle、Microsoft SQL Server等。选择适合您项目需求的数据库非常重要,需要考虑到数据结构、性能要求、可靠性以及开发人员的经验等因素。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    PHP是一种广泛应用于Web开发的脚本语言,而数据库则是用于存储和管理数据的重要组成部分。在PHP开发中,选择合适的数据库非常重要,它将直接影响到系统的性能、扩展性和安全性。下面将介绍几种常见的数据库和PHP的搭配。

    1. MySQL:
      MySQL是一种开源的关系型数据库管理系统,它与PHP的搭配是最常见和广泛使用的组合。MySQL具有良好的性能、稳定性和可扩展性,而且与PHP的兼容性很好。PHP提供了一系列的MySQL相关函数,使得开发人员可以方便地进行数据库的连接、查询和操作。

    2. PostgreSQL:
      PostgreSQL是另一种开源的关系型数据库管理系统,它也是与PHP搭配使用的常见选择。PostgreSQL提供了丰富的功能和高级的数据库特性,如事务处理、触发器、视图等。与MySQL相比,PostgreSQL在一些高级功能方面更为强大。PHP同样提供了一系列的PostgreSQL相关函数,使得开发人员可以轻松地与PostgreSQL进行交互。

    3. SQLite:
      SQLite是一种轻量级的嵌入式数据库引擎,它适用于一些小型应用或者移动应用的开发。与MySQL和PostgreSQL不同,SQLite不需要独立的服务器进程,而是将数据库存储在一个文件中。PHP内置了SQLite的支持,开发人员可以直接使用SQLite函数进行数据库的操作。

    4. MongoDB:
      MongoDB是一种非关系型数据库,它使用文档存储数据,具有高性能和可扩展性。PHP提供了MongoDB的扩展库,使得开发人员可以方便地与MongoDB进行交互。MongoDB适用于一些需要存储非结构化数据或者需要高性能读写的应用场景。

    5. Redis:
      Redis是一种内存数据库,它支持多种数据结构,如字符串、哈希、列表、集合等。Redis具有极高的读写性能和可扩展性,适用于一些对数据实时性要求较高的应用。PHP提供了Redis的扩展库,可以方便地与Redis进行交互。

    总结来说,PHP可以搭配多种不同类型的数据库,包括关系型数据库和非关系型数据库。具体选择哪种数据库要根据项目的需求、规模和性能要求来决定。无论选择哪种数据库,都需要熟悉数据库的基本原理和操作方式,以便在PHP开发中能够高效地进行数据库的连接、查询和操作。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在PHP开发中,可以搭配多种数据库来存储和管理数据。以下是几种常见的数据库与PHP的搭配使用方式:

    1. MySQL:MySQL是最常见、最流行的关系型数据库,与PHP兼容性很好,几乎所有PHP框架和CMS都支持MySQL。使用MySQL需要先在服务器上安装MySQL数据库,并通过PHP的MySQL扩展或PDO扩展来连接和操作数据库。

    2. PostgreSQL:PostgreSQL是另一种常见的关系型数据库,与PHP也有很好的兼容性。使用PostgreSQL需要先在服务器上安装PostgreSQL数据库,并通过PHP的PostgreSQL扩展或PDO扩展来连接和操作数据库。

    3. SQLite:SQLite是一种轻量级的嵌入式数据库,适合小型项目或移动应用开发。PHP内置了SQLite扩展,可以直接使用PHP内置的函数来连接和操作SQLite数据库,无需安装额外的数据库服务器。

    4. MongoDB:MongoDB是一种非关系型数据库,适合处理大量的非结构化数据。可以通过PHP的MongoDB扩展或MongoDB的官方驱动来连接和操作MongoDB数据库。

    5. Redis:Redis是一种内存数据库,适合用于缓存和高速读写。可以通过PHP的Redis扩展来连接和操作Redis数据库。

    选择数据库的依据主要包括以下几个方面:

    • 项目需求:根据项目的规模、性能需求、数据结构等方面进行选择。
    • 开发者熟悉度:如果开发者已经熟悉某种数据库,可以优先考虑使用该数据库。
    • 社区支持和生态环境:选择使用流行的数据库,可以获得更好的技术支持和丰富的第三方工具和库。

    在PHP开发中,通常会使用数据库操作类或ORM(Object-Relational Mapping)工具来简化数据库操作,例如使用PDO、Laravel的Eloquent ORM等。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部